Understanding Materials
Different materials have varying qualities, aesthetics, and durability. Exploring the most common materials used in men’s accessories will help you appreciate their value.
For instance, leather is a classic material that boasts both elegance and resilience. Its unique texture creates an appealing aesthetic, while its durability ensures that it ages beautifully over time. The type of leather—whether it’s full-grain, top-grain, or bonded—will significantly influence the overall quality of the accessory.
In contrast, synthetic fabrics like polyester or nylon may offer affordability, but often at a cost to longevity. While they can replicate the look of premium materials, the questions of wear and tear come into play. Consider what suits your style and lifestyle: will you treasure it for years, or is it a short-term trend?
Furthermore, the use of metals in accessories, such as stainless steel or brass, introduces another layer to the matrix of quality. High-quality metals are resistant to tarnishing and wear, contributing to both functionality and aesthetics in pieces like watches or cufflinks.
Ultimately, the choice of material impacts not only the look and feel of the accessory but also your purchasing decisions. Carefully considering how materials align with your personal style, comfort, and usability can guide you toward exceptional choices.
Evaluating Craftsmanship
Quality craftsmanship is essential in men’s accessories. This section will highlight what to look for in stitching, finishing, and overall design.
When you hold a well-crafted accessory, such as a handcrafted leather wallet, you can often feel the care and attention that went into its creation. Look for even, consistent stitching—this is a hallmark of skilled artisans. Loose threads and uneven stitches are often tell-tale signs of poor craftsmanship.
Another element to examine is the finishing touches. An accessory that exhibits careful edge finishing and polished surfaces speaks volumes about the maker’s dedication to quality. These details don’t just affect aesthetics; they also enhance the durability and longevity of the piece.
Moreover, consider the overall design. Does it combine both form and function seamlessly? A well-crafted accessory should not only look good but also serve its intended purpose effectively. Whether it’s a belt or a watch, it should feel comfortable and balanced.
Don’t overlook the practical side of craftsmanship. For example, zippers and clasps should function smoothly, while the overall weight should feel appropriate. These subtle indicators can greatly affect your day-to-day experience with an accessory.
